Honoring the Life of Sergeant Jocelyn Toussaint Jr.
It is with heavy hearts that we share the unexpected passing of Sergeant Jocelyn Toussaint Jr., a proud U.S. Army Veteran and dedicated member of the Florida Army National Guard. Jocelyn’s life was tragically cut short due to unforeseen medical complications, leaving behind a legacy of service, loyalty, and love.
Sergeant Toussaint served his country with honor and pride, leading by example and inspiring those around him through his dedication, professionalism, and compassion. He carried with him the strength and resilience of his Haitian roots, values that shaped his character and his commitment to both family and service.
Beyond his military career, Jocelyn was a devoted father, a loyal friend, and a man of deep integrity who consistently put others before himself. He leaves behind two children and another on the way, along with his loving girlfriend, mother, brother, aunt, and extended family, all of whom are deeply heartbroken by this tremendous loss.
